What are match odds and why do they matter?
In online betting, "odds" is the first term you'll come across. Simply put, odds are a number that tells you how much you stand to return if your chosen team wins. Higher odds mean a bigger potential payout — and lower odds mean the outcome is considered more likely.

Decimal, Fractional & Money Line — Understanding Odds Formats
Odds are displayed in three main formats. Decimal odds (e.g. 1.85, 2.30) are the simplest — just multiply your stake by the number to get your total return. Fractional odds (e.g. 3/2, 5/4) are used by most European bookmakers. Money line odds (+150, -120) follow the American system.
